Australian Copperband Butterflyfish
The Australian Copperband Butterflyfish is a stunning species known for its elongated body, distinctive copper-orange bands, and striking white coloration. This fish is popular among aquarists for its beauty and is often sought after for its ability to control pest populations, such as Aiptasia anemones, in reef tanks.
Scientific Name:
Chelmon rostratus
Reefsafe:
With caution
General Size Specifications:
This species typically grows up to 8 inches (20 cm) in length.
Habitat:
Native to the waters of Hawaii and other parts of the Indo-Pacific region, the Australian Copperband Butterflyfish is commonly found in shallow coral reefs, lagoons, and rocky areas where it feeds on small invertebrates.
Approx Lifespan:
In captivity, the Australian Copperband Butterflyfish can live up to 10 years or more with proper care.
Feeding and Diet:
This omnivorous species thrives on a diet of small invertebrates, including polyps and zooplankton. In aquariums, it benefits from a varied diet that includes high-quality frozen foods, live foods, and high-quality pellets.
Breeding:
Breeding the Australian Copperband Butterflyfish in captivity is rare. They typically require a large, stable aquarium with plenty of hiding spots and natural structures to encourage natural behaviors.
